Position: Head – Human ResourcesLocation: GurugramType: Full-time | Senior Leadership RoleAbout the InstitutionEstablished in 1999 as a not-for-profit, co-educational institution, the organization has grown into one of India's most reputed learning communities, spread across multiple campuses and serving thousands of students and educators.Renowned for its progressive, experiential, and interdisciplinary pedagogy, the school system integrates national and international curricula (National Board, Cambridge, and IB) with its organically developed learning framework that encourages authentic, values-driven education.With a strong focus on teacher empowerment, inclusive education, and community engagement, the institution has consistently been ranked among the top day schools in India. Its commitment to professional learning ensures that educators grow as facilitators, curriculum designers, and leaders, contributing meaningfully to the larger learning ecosystem.Position SummaryThe Head – Human Resources will lead all people operations across the institution, ensuring strategic alignment between HR initiatives and the organization's educational vision.This role demands a seasoned HR professional who can blend strategic thinking with operational excellence, cultivating a culture of growth, accountability, inclusivity, and well-being for all staff members.Key Responsibilities1. Talent Acquisition & Workforce Planning- Oversee the complete recruitment lifecycle — from manpower planning and sourcing to onboarding.- Design and implement talent acquisition strategies to attract and retain top educators and administrative professionals.- Develop job descriptions, KPIs, and evaluation criteria aligned with organizational goals.- Build strong partnerships with recruitment agencies and institutions to create a sustainable talent pipeline.- Ensure all hiring practices comply with labour regulations and institutional diversity standards.2. Employee Retention & Engagement- Develop and execute strategies for employee retention, recognition, and professional growth.- Maintain proactive attrition tracking and collaborate with leadership to identify and address early warning signals.- Organize employee engagement, team-building, and wellness initiatives to strengthen morale and organizational belonging.- Lead employee satisfaction surveys and implement action plans based on feedback.3. Performance Management & Professional Growth- Implement and monitor performance management systems that align individual goals with institutional objectives.- Guide department heads and mentors on effective performance feedback and appraisal processes.- Design teacher career growth paths, mentorship models, and succession planning frameworks.- Drive the development of a skill–will matrix for capability building and growth planning.4. Learning & Development- Conduct annual training needs assessments and collaborate with academic and administrative leaders to design training interventions.- Partner with internal and external trainers to deliver impactful programs on pedagogy, leadership, and communication.- Evaluate training effectiveness and continuously refine programs to meet evolving institutional needs.- Ensure mandatory training compliance (POSH, POCSO, safeguarding, etc.).5. HR Operations, Policies & Compliance- Develop, implement, and communicate HR policies aligned with legal requirements and institutional ethos.- Oversee attendance, leave, and payroll management in coordination with Finance.- Ensure compliance with national/state labour laws, tax regulations, and statutory reporting.- Conduct periodic HR audits and ensure data protection and confidentiality.- Maintain accurate HR records, MIS dashboards, and performance analytics for leadership review.6. Employee Relations & Well-being- Foster a respectful, inclusive, and supportive workplace culture.- Manage grievance redressal, disciplinary actions, and conflict resolution with fairness and empathy.- Promote physical and mental wellness through structured wellness programs, expert talks, and counselling access.- Uphold an open-door policy and safeguard employee trust in HR processes.7. Leadership & Strategic Collaboration- Lead, coach, and develop the HR team to deliver excellence across all HR functions.- Partner with academic leadership and the school's core team to align people strategies with institutional goals.- Participate in strategic forums, policy committees, and crisis management groups as a key leadership member.- Contribute to shaping a high-performing, values-driven organizational culture.Key Result Areas (KRAs)- Time-to-fill and quality of hires, staff retention rates.- Employee engagement scores and grievance resolution effectiveness.- Accuracy and timeliness of payroll and statutory compliance.- Completion of appraisals and implementation of development programs.- Policy compliance, HR process automation, and governance.- Strategic workforce planning and HR budget optimization.Ideal Candidate Profile- Experience: 10+ years of HR experience with at least 3–5 years in a leadership capacity, preferably within the education or learning ecosystem (K–12 or higher education).- Expertise: Proven track record in HR strategy, employee relations, and organizational development.- Knowledge: Strong understanding of labour laws, education sector compliance, and people analytics.Competencies:- Strategic mindset with operational efficiency- Strong interpersonal and conflict-resolution skills- High emotional intelligence and empathy- Strong communication and influencing capabilities- Ethical leadership with commitment to diversity and inclusionValues & CultureThe organization believes in fostering:- Teacher empowerment as the backbone of learning- Inclusivity and diversity across all dimensions of employment- Global citizenship through empathy, respect, and cultural understanding- Child safeguarding as a non-negotiable responsibility- Continuous reflection and growth as a way of professional life
